Overview

Postcode YO61 3HF is located in a rural town, within the Easingwold ward of North Yorkshire in the Yorkshire and The Humber region , and forms part of the Easingwold & Stillington area. It has very low de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 60.4 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Easingwold & Stillington is £45,000 per year. The nearest station is Hammerton located about 9.4 miles away. There are 1 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, closest large park is Millfields.
